package main
import (
"bytes"
"fmt"
"io"
"io/fs"
"io/ioutil"
"os"
"os/exec"
"regexp"
"strings"
id3 "github.com/bogem/id3v2"
"github.com/kkdai/youtube/v2"
"golang.org/x/exp/slices"
)
type Reliable int
const (
Yes Reliable = iota
Maybe
No
)
type Song struct {
Title string
Artist string
Video *youtube.Video
Content []byte
Reliable Reliable
}
func (s *Song) Save(path string) error {
reader, _, err := client.GetStream(s.Video, FindFormat(s.Video.Formats))
if err != nil {
return fmt.Errorf("Could not get video stream from song \"%s - %s\"", s.Artist, s.Title)
}
s.Content, err = io.ReadAll(reader)
if err != nil {
return fmt.Errorf("Could not read video stream from song \"%s - %s\"", s.Artist, s.Title)
}
reader.Close()
fname := fmt.Sprintf("%s%s - %s", path, s.Artist, s.Title)
err = ioutil.WriteFile(fmt.Sprintf("%s.mp4", fname), s.Content, fs.ModePerm)
if err != nil {
return fmt.Errorf("Could not save mp4 file.")
}
mp4 := fmt.Sprintf("%s.mp4", fname)
mp3 := fmt.Sprintf("%s.mp3", fname)
cmd := exec.Command("ffmpeg", "-y", "-i", mp4, "-vn", mp3)
var stderr bytes.Buffer
cmd.Stderr = &stderr
err = cmd.Run()
if err != nil {
return fmt.Errorf("%v: %s", err, stderr.String())
}
if err = os.Remove(mp4); err != nil {
return fmt.Errorf("Could not remove mp4 file.")
}
tag, err := id3.Open(mp3, id3.Options{Parse: true})
if err != nil {
return fmt.Errorf("Could not open mp3 file to edit metadata.")
}
defer tag.Close()
tag.SetArtist(s.Artist)
tag.SetTitle(s.Title)
if err = tag.Save(); err != nil {
return fmt.Errorf("Could not save edited metadata.")
}
return nil
}
func FindFormat(formats youtube.FormatList) *youtube.Format {
for _, format := range formats {
if format.MimeType == "audio/mp4; codecs=\"mp4a.40.2\"" {
return &format
}
}
return nil
}
func RemoveSpecialChars(s string) string {
sb := []byte(s)
special := []byte("<>,:\"/\\|?*")
n := 0
for i := 0; i < len(sb); i++ {
if !slices.Contains(special, s[i]) {
sb[n] = sb[i]
n++
}
}
return string(sb[:n])
}
func GetSong(client *youtube.Client, link string) (*Song, error) {
video, err := client.GetVideo(link)
if err != nil {
return nil, err
}
song := ParseMetadata(video.Title, video.Author)
song.Video = video
return song, nil
}
func ParseMetadata(title string, author string) *Song {
song := Song{
Title: title,
Artist: author,
}
// Remove [] and () closed brackets.
regex := regexp.MustCompile(`[\(\[][^(\)\])]*[\)\]]`)
for regex.MatchString(title) {
title = regex.ReplaceAllLiteralString(title, "")
}
// Split artist and title by '-'.
regex = regexp.MustCompile(`( [-]+ | [–]+ )`)
titleParts := regex.Split(title, -1)
artistParts := regex.Split(author, -1)
if len(titleParts) > 1 {
song.Artist = strings.TrimSpace(titleParts[0])
song.Title = strings.TrimSpace(titleParts[1])
song.Reliable = Yes
// Keep only first listed artist.
regex = regexp.MustCompile(`^[^(&|,)]*[&|,]`)
if regex.MatchString(song.Artist) {
song.Artist = strings.TrimSpace(regex.FindString(song.Artist))
song.Artist = strings.TrimSpace(song.Artist[:len(song.Artist)-1])
song.Reliable = Maybe
}
if strings.Contains(song.Title, "|") {
song.Reliable = Maybe
}
} else {
song.Artist = strings.TrimSpace(artistParts[0])
song.Title = strings.TrimSpace(titleParts[0])
song.Reliable = No
}
// Remove special characters for file saving.
song.Artist = RemoveSpecialChars(song.Artist)
song.Title = RemoveSpecialChars(song.Title)
// Remove redundant spaces.
regex = regexp.MustCompile(` {2,}`)
song.Artist = regex.ReplaceAllLiteralString(song.Artist, " ")
song.Title = regex.ReplaceAllLiteralString(song.Title, " ")
return &song
}
